>funky progression, like little eq changes happening in the background or whatever is causing that swishing effect
>would sound pretty cool with a house beat
thanks. It's a constant structure minor 9th chord. The swoosh is a distortion running through an LFO on frequency with another LFO modulating the first one. Definitely thinking house beat with lots of distortion and syncopation.
